Transaction 70b6f6d84b79472c1a7008d16e584513cb3fdc350311712eca38a7aa87c6b02a
1 Input
1 Output
-
70b6f6d84b79472c1a7008d16e584513cb3fdc350311712eca38a7aa87c6b02a:0
- value
- 661378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 998604a3b8cfcd08e0a11e0078ed6a7f2d4d6726 OP_EQUAL
- address
- 3FgmrdrcNrhsijTHChuQprLiMDsYjxyrqB